Barcelona’s Pursuit of Jonathan Tah and Other Transfer Rumors

As the transfer window looms, the football world is abuzz with speculation and potential moves. One of the most intriguing stories involves Barcelona’s interest in Bayer Leverkusen’s Jonathan Tah. The Spanish giants are reportedly leading the race to secure the services of the talented defender. With Tah’s contract set to expire in June 2025, Barcelona is keen to strike a deal that would see him join their ranks next summer.

According to renowned transfer expert Fabrizio Romano, negotiations between Barcelona and Tah are “progressing well.” The potential move is further fueled by the presence of Barça manager Hansi Flick, who has previously worked with Tah during his time as Germany’s head coach. Tah has been a stalwart for Bayer Leverkusen since 2015, amassing 273 appearances in the Bundesliga.

Meanwhile, Liverpool is reportedly gathering information on Randal Kolo Muani, the Paris Saint-Germain forward who is expected to leave the French club in January. Florian Plettenberg suggests there’s a “strong chance” that Kolo Muani will make a move to the Premier League next month. The 26-year-old striker has struggled to make an impact in Ligue 1 this season, attracting interest from several top clubs, including Manchester United, Tottenham Hotspur, and RB Leipzig. Additionally, The Standard reports that Kolo Muani could be offered to Arsenal in light of Bukayo Saka’s recent injury setback.

In other transfer news, Wrexham is eyeing a January move for Patrick Bamford from Leeds United. The Sun reveals that a loan deal is the most likely scenario, with an option to make the transfer permanent next summer. Leeds is eager to offload Bamford due to his high salary and limited playing time this season. The 31-year-old forward has featured in just eight English League Championship matches without contributing any goals or assists.

Meanwhile, several Serie A clubs are showing interest in Giacomo Raspadori of Napoli. Nicolo Schira reports that AS Roma, Atalanta, and Juventus are keen on the 24-year-old striker ahead of the January transfer window. Raspadori, who has scored just five goals for Napoli since joining from Sassuolo in 2023, may seek a move due to limited playing time. He is also an Italy international with seven goals in 36 caps.

Lastly, Botafogo is considering a move for Miguel Almirón from Newcastle United. Brazilian outlet Globo reports that the 30-year-old has been deemed surplus to requirements at Newcastle and is expected to move in January. Botafogo is among several clubs interested, but their bid will depend on the financial terms involved. The Brazilian club has requested more information from Newcastle regarding a potential deal for Almirón.
